Output 882f503a17108ed4876d0ae55e497a026ee0f51243dcbfd22b9e80b1cba4e486:47

value
24622521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 befbb49176f840fc6e08a15b80108d9c58454c7c OP_EQUAL
address
MRJz9fvZWpTmZVKEDqSpZiN8bQKanG5gP1
transaction
882f503a17108ed4876d0ae55e497a026ee0f51243dcbfd22b9e80b1cba4e486
spent
true